The trail is basically smooth hard pack but there can also be places with loose chat.

 
Anonymous from Ashland on 11/21/2012 9:49:38 AM:
Trail surface is fine crushed chat, bare in some places. Relatively smooth, not much rougher than Cooper Park in Mountain Home (6 years ago). For the most part it is packed and hard. Calling for light showers Thanksgiving Day and rain later, this could soften it up a bit. Enjoy.
